VSCode任务运行:监控执行过程

24次阅读

任务输出在vscode底部终端面板显示,运行时自动打开并实时反馈执行过程,便于监控构建、编译或脚本状态。

VSCode任务运行:监控执行过程

在使用 VSCode 进行开发时,任务(Tasks)功能可以极大提升自动化效率。当你配置了构建、编译或自定义脚本任务后,往往需要实时了解任务的执行过程。VSCode 提供了清晰的任务输出窗口和状态反馈机制,帮助你有效监控任务运行情况。

查看任务输出面板

每次运行任务时,VSCode 会自动打开集成终端并显示输出信息。这是监控执行过程最直接的方式。

  • 任务启动后,输出会显示在底部的“终端”面板

启用任务问题匹配器

为了更高效地识别编译或执行中的错误,可以配置问题匹配器(Problem Matchers),将终端输出中的错误行解析为可点击的代码定位项。

VSCode任务运行:监控执行过程

行者AI

行者AI绘图创作,唤醒新的灵感,创造更多可能

VSCode任务运行:监控执行过程100

查看详情 VSCode任务运行:监控执行过程

  • tasks.json 中添加 problemMatcher 字段
  • $tsc(TypeScript)、$eslint-stylish

监控长时间运行任务

对于持续监听类任务(如 Webpack 监听模式、文件监视脚本),VSCode 支持后台运行与状态保持。

  • “正在运行任务…”
  • “终止任务” 来手动结束

重用终端与避免重复启动

默认情况下,再次运行相同任务会复用已有终端。可通过配置控制行为。

  • “runOptions”: { “reevaluateOnRerun”: true } 实现变量重计算
  • 始终显示终端
  • “isBackground”: true

基本上就这些。合理配置任务和输出展示方式,能让你在 VSCode 中更直观地掌握每一步执行细节,提升调试效率。关键是让输出可见、错误可定位、过程可控。

text=ZqhQzanResources